Vipers will welcome left back Aziz Kayondo back to the squad when they make a short trip to face URA FC at the Arena of Visions.
Kayondo missed the club’s pulsating goalless draw with title rivals KCCA FC at Kitende and his return will be integral against 4th placed Tax collectors.
He missed the encounter because he had accumulated three yellow cards.
Striker Tito Okello who was stretchered off badly hurt is sidelined according to the club’s website. Allan Kayiwa or Paul Mucureezi may start.
Dan Sserunkuma scored the lone goal as Vipers edged URA FC in the first round and Fred Kajoba’s side, on top with 50 points, will be fancying a league double.

Kajoba’s report card reads two wins and as many draws since replacing sacked Edward Golola.
The Tax collectors on the other hand, saw their unbeaten run in the new year badly ended by Busoga United in dramatic fashion.

Busoga had a player sent off inside the first half and went on to win the game 3-0.
Michael Birungi and goalkeeper Alionzi Nafian were withdrawn injured but have been included in match-day squad by Sam Ssimbwa.
